Q2.How much does a funeral typically cost in Myersville, MD, and what factors influence the price?

In Myersville and across Maryland, the average funeral cost ranges from $7,000 to $12,000, depending on services selected. Key factors include the type of service (traditional burial vs. cremation), casket or urn selection, and additional costs like cemetery fees in local areas such as Mount Olivet Cemetery in Frederick. Maryland law requires funeral homes to provide itemized price lists to help families make informed decisions.

Q3.Are there any local or state regulations in Maryland that affect funeral planning in Myersville?

Yes, Maryland has specific regulations, including a requirement for a burial-transit permit issued by the state's Office of the Chief Medical Examiner. In Myersville, located in Frederick County, additional local zoning laws may affect burial on private property, so it's important to check with county authorities. Cremation in Maryland also requires a mandatory 48-hour waiting period and authorization from next-of-kin.

Practical considerations are equally important. When evaluating funeral homes in Myersville, consider their range of services. Do they offer both burial and cremation options? Can they assist with veterans' benefits, if applicable? Are they experienced in handling the necessary paperwork for Maryland death certificates and permits? The logistical support a funeral home provides can relieve a significant burden from a grieving family. Location is another key factor. A locally owned funeral home with deep roots in the Myersville community often has established relationships with area cemeteries, florists, and clergy, ensuring a smoother coordination of all service details.

Perhaps the most intangible yet crucial quality is the atmosphere of care and professionalism. The best funeral directors in our area operate with both expertise and empathy. They should make you feel comfortable asking questions, no matter how simple they may seem. They should be transparent about costs, providing clear pricing without pressure. Visiting a funeral home in person can give you a sense of the environment—is it peaceful, well-maintained, and respectful? Trust your instincts about the staff's sincerity and their willingness to accommodate your needs.
